Best Time to Visit Lake George in October
October is widely regarded as one of the best months to visit Lake George, thanks to the stunning fall foliage and pleasant weather. The temperatures typically range from the mid-50s to mid-70s Fahrenheit, making it ideal for outdoor activities. This period also marks the peak of the foliage season, where the surrounding mountains and forests are adorned with vibrant colors.
Weekends in October tend to be busier due to the influx of tourists seeking to experience the fall festivities. If you prefer a quieter experience, consider visiting during the weekdays or earlier in the month when the crowds are smaller. Additionally, accommodations may offer special fall packages or discounts during this time, so it's worth checking for deals.

Leaf Peeping and Scenic Drives
One of the main attractions of visiting Lake George in October is the opportunity to indulge in leaf peeping. The Adirondack region is renowned for its spectacular fall foliage, and Lake George serves as an excellent base for exploring these natural wonders. Whether you're an avid hiker or prefer a leisurely drive, there are plenty of options to enjoy the vibrant scenery.
Top Spots for Leaf Peeping
- Prospect Mountain: Offers panoramic views of Lake George and the surrounding mountains. The Veterans Memorial Highway provides a scenic drive to the summit.
- Thompson's Clearing: A popular spot for photographers, offering stunning views of the lake and the fall foliage.
- Scenic Route 9N: A picturesque drive that takes you through the heart of the Adirondacks, showcasing the best of the fall colors.
Outdoor Activities Around Lake George
October is a fantastic time for outdoor enthusiasts to explore the myriad of activities available around Lake George. From hiking and boating to kayaking and fishing, there's something for everyone to enjoy. The cooler temperatures make it an ideal time for physical activities, while the serene atmosphere provides the perfect backdrop for relaxation.
Popular Outdoor Activities
- Hiking: Discover scenic trails such as the Tongue Mountain Trail and the Cat Mountain Trail, offering breathtaking views of the lake and surrounding landscapes.
- Boating and Kayaking: Rent a boat or kayak and explore the calm waters of Lake George, surrounded by the vibrant fall foliage.
- Fishing: October is a great time for fishing enthusiasts, with species such as bass, perch, and trout abundant in the lake.

A Brief History of Lake George
Lake George has a rich history that dates back centuries, with its strategic location playing a significant role during the colonial period. The lake was a vital waterway for trade and military operations, leading to several key battles during the French and Indian War and the American Revolutionary War. Today, visitors can explore historical sites and museums that preserve the legacy of this fascinating region.
Historical Sites to Visit
- Fort William Henry: A reconstructed fort offering insights into the area's military history.
- Lake George Battlefield Park: A park commemorating the battles fought during the French and Indian War.
- Adirondack Experience Museum: Learn about the region's history and culture through interactive exhibits.
